Quote:
Originally Posted by prudislav View Post
thats not what i ment
DVD5 is 4.35GB and DVD9 is 7.95 GB so this will not work correctly for me
open up inno click help search diskslice... its all there

To optimally fill 8.5 GB (dual-layer) recordable DVDs, use:

SlicesPerDisk=5
DiskSliceSize=1708200000
